Merced 18-year-old cited for having over 135 Marijuana plants in City limits

On May 6th, 2020, at approximately 12:30 p.m., the Merced Police Department DART and GVSU officers responded to a report of a large marijuana grow at 436 W 8th Street.

Officers obtained a search warrant and contacted 18-year-old Angel Valencia. Officers located over 135 plants in the backyard of the residence. The plants were destroyed and Valencia was cited for having a marijuana grow in the city limits.

Valencia was allowed to keep 6 plants to grow inside his residence, in compliance with California State law.
